News Summary:

Williams F1 implemented an electric car scheme for its personnel on March 30, 2026, demonstrating how the team integrates electric vehicles internally. Previously, on February 25, Williams F1 named Marks & Spencer as its new official travel kit partner in a multi-year agreement, tasking M&S with dressing the team for its 24 races across 21 countries on the 2026 Formula 1 calendar. Earlier in February, on February 3, the Williams Formula One team signed a multi-year deal with British bank Barclays and established an artificial intelligence (AI)-focused partnership with Anthropic. This AI collaboration, further detailed on February 4, positions Anthropic as an official AI thinking partner for the Atlassian Williams F1 team, focusing on applying Anthropic's Claude AI to elite motorsports operations, including debugging code, analyzing research, and building new products, over a new multi-year period.
